Chennai 30 August : A well-known Bollywood director Anurag Kashyap applauded director Pa Ranjith’s forthcoming Tamil film”Natchathiram Nagargiradhu,” declaring that it is an emotional film about love and how it must be able to endure beyond all prejudice and hate.On Instagram, Kashyap wrote, “Saw Natchathiram Nagargiradhu last night.The version that is uncensored.This film is playing inside Pa Ranjith’s head.
“There is a sense of order in his mind that is chaotic.There are a lot of his personalities are in conversation and fighting with each with each other.They want to be.And in the pursuit of being, they must to assert their rights and stand the ground.
“It’s an ode to love and how it has to be able to endure the rigors of hatred and prejudice.Rene in the film is infused with the essence of Pa Ranjith.
This is his personal work and also my favourite Pa Ranjith movie.
“He is at his most naked and vulnerable in this movie.Special mention to all the amazing actors, the cinematographer and music and editor as well as the entire crew.”
It’s not the first time a Bollywood director Anurag Kashyap has been influenced by the work of a Tamil film.Anurag Kashyap often claims that his film Gangs of Wasseypur was inspired by director Sasikumar’s Tamil film Subramaniyapuram.
